Britain Is Becoming a Test Market for AI Eyewear
The UK is an interesting market for smart glasses because British consumers are already familiar with wearable technology.
Smartwatches have become normal. Wireless earbuds are everywhere. Contactless payments are part of everyday life. People are increasingly comfortable carrying small connected devices that communicate with their phones.
Smart glasses therefore do not have to introduce the idea of wearable technology from scratch.
However, Britain is also proving that consumers have questions about how these devices should be used.
Meta’s smart glasses have recently faced restrictions in a number of UK cinemas because of concerns about privacy and piracy. Courts in England and Wales have also introduced restrictions concerning the use of Meta’s AI-powered glasses.
These developments highlight an important difference between smart glasses and smartphones.
A smartphone is usually obvious when someone is using it to record. A person raises the phone, points it at a subject and looks at the screen.
Smart glasses can be much more discreet.
That creates a new social problem: how does someone know when another person is recording them?

The Smartphone May Not Disappear at All
Despite all the excitement, predicting the death of the smartphone would be premature.
A more realistic future may involve the two devices working together.
The smartphone could remain responsible for heavy computing, large-screen activities, storage and complex applications. Smart glasses could handle quick interactions, notifications, navigation, photography and AI assistance.
This would resemble the relationship between smartphones and smartwatches.
A smartwatch did not destroy the smartphone. Instead, it made certain smartphone tasks faster and more convenient.
Smart glasses could follow the same path.
For example, someone might receive a notification through their glasses, reply using voice and continue walking without touching their phone. When they arrive home, they could pick up their smartphone for a longer conversation or more detailed task.
In this scenario, the smartphone remains essential but becomes less visible.
Battery Technology Will Matter More Than People Think
There is another issue that could determine whether smart glasses become genuinely mainstream: power.
A pair of glasses has very limited space for batteries. Consumers expect them to remain light, comfortable and stylish, which means manufacturers cannot simply add a huge battery whenever they want longer operating times.
Yet cameras, microphones, wireless connectivity, speakers and AI processing all consume energy.
This creates a difficult engineering challenge.
Users may accept charging a smartphone once a day, but they may become frustrated if their glasses need frequent charging. If the glasses stop working halfway through a journey, their most useful features disappear at exactly the wrong moment.
That means improvements in energy efficiency could become just as important as improvements in AI.
The same principle applies to smartphones. As AI features become more demanding, manufacturers need better energy management and more efficient components. A high-quality smartphone battery can therefore remain an important part of the wider connected-device ecosystem, even in a future where glasses become the main interface.
The Battle Is Also About Fashion
Technology alone will not decide whether smart glasses become mainstream.
They have to look good.
This may sound superficial, but eyewear is different from most consumer electronics. People wear glasses on their faces for hours at a time. They are part of personal style and identity.
This is one reason partnerships between technology companies and established eyewear brands are so important.
Meta’s collaboration with Ray-Ban helped make connected glasses look much more like ordinary sunglasses. Other companies are also exploring fashion-focused partnerships as they try to make intelligent eyewear less obviously technological.
Google has announced frames from brands including Gentle Monster and Warby Parker as part of its Android XR strategy.
The lesson is clear: consumers may not want to look like they are wearing a computer.
They simply want to wear a good-looking pair of glasses that happens to be extremely useful.
